One of the most significant benefits of electric loaders is their eco-friendliness. They operate on batteries, producing zero emissions during usage. This is particularly advantageous in urban areas and enclosed spaces where environmental regulations are strict. By utilizing electric loaders, industries can reduce their carbon footprint and comply with sustainability mandates, making them a preferred choice for companies aiming for greener operations.
The design of electric loaders incorporates advanced technology for enhanced performance. Most models feature strong electric motors that deliver high torque at low speeds, thus offering exceptional lifting capabilities. These motors enable electric loaders to handle heavy loads effectively while maintaining optimal energy consumption. Moreover, regenerative braking systems in these machines capture energy during lowering or braking, which can be fed back into the battery, extending the machine's operational time and efficiency.

Another pivotal advantage of electric loaders is their versatility. Equipped with interchangeable attachments, these machines can perform a wide variety of tasks such as lifting, stacking, and transporting different types of materials. From construction sites to warehouses, electric loaders can adapt to diverse working conditions and requirements, making them a valuable asset for any operation focused on efficiency and flexibility.
Furthermore, electric loaders are known for their quieter operation. This not only contributes to a more pleasant work environment but also reduces noise pollution, which can be a critical factor in locations where noise restrictions are in place. The quieter functioning of electric loaders also permits extended operating hours, enabling organizations to capitalize on time-sensitive projects without disturbing nearby communities.
Maintenance is another area where electric loaders outshine traditional loaders. With fewer moving parts and no need for oil changes or diesel fuel, the maintenance costs and time associated with electric loaders are significantly lower. Companies can allocate these saved resources towards other operational areas, increasing overall productivity. Additionally, many electric loaders come equipped with diagnostic tools that help in predictive maintenance, further enhancing their reliability.
